Iraq PM blames al Qaeda for Samarra mosque attack
Source: Reuters
BAGHDAD, June 13 (Reuters) - Iraqi Prime Minister Nuri al-Maliki on Wednesday blamed Sunni Islamist al Qaeda and supporters of Saddam Hussein for an attack on a revered Shi'ite shrine in the city of Samarra. Speaking on state television, Maliki said he believed other mosques could be targeted and that he had asked Iraq's security forces to step up security around them.
